Golden Age
1979 Paris, France
Rough studio mixes of songs that were to be
contained on the album following Tormato. This album was not to be, however, and,
instead, Wakeman and Anderson left the band prior to the release of Drama. No
material made it onto officially released albums, however a couple of songs were featured
on Song Of Seven, Anderson's solo album.

We Make
Believe
1989 (?)
2 disc set. Outtakes from demos of music that
was to be released on the second ABWH album. As we know, ABWH disbanded and Yes
reformed to produce Union instead. This is perhaps the most sought after Yes
boot, owing to the excellent compositions and good sound quality, and rarity of the
material. Also featured is an early, and more developed, version of Take the
Water to the Mountain. A must have for Troopers!
